Musikmesse Frankfurt 2009

Musikmesse Frankfurt - the world's leading international trade fair for musical instruments, music software and computer hardware, sheet music, live music and accessories

The Musikmesse in Frankfurt am Main is the leading international trade fair for musical instruments, music software & computer hardware, sheet music and accessories and has been the most important meeting place of the musical-instrument industry for over 25 years.

On the four days of the fair, manufacturers and dealers, as well as professional, semi-professional and amateur musicians, come together in Frankfurt am Main every spring to find out about the latest products and innovations. Musikmesse 2008 set another new record with 1,652 exhibitors from 47 countries and around 78,500 visitors.

The Musikmesse is held parallel to Prolight + Sound – International Trade Fair for Event and Communication Technology, AV Production and Entertainment – which supplements and extends the comprehensive overview of the musical-instrument sector offered by the Musikmesse with products from the field of event technology. Holding the two fairs at the same time and place offers both exhibitors and trade visitors a variety of synergetic effects.

In 2009, the Musikmesse will expand the range of presentation facilities for exhibitors to include a Business Centre in Hall 6.1. There, exhibitors will be able to conduct discussions and business negotiations with dealers and trade visitors in a peaceful atmosphere. The Business Centre will be open solely to trade visitors and visitors who prior appointments.
